Atlas V launch scrubbed due to ground issue
Tonight's launch of the Atlas V carrying the SBIRS GEO-4 satellite has been scrubbed for the day due to a ground issue associated with the booster liquid oxygen system. The next launch attempt will occur tomorrow, January 19th, from SLC-41 at the Cape Canaveral Air Force Station. The weather forecast shows a 90% chance of favorable weather conditions. The Atlas V will lift off the launch pad at 7:48PM EST.
